Career path

Career Role Description
Language Localization Project Manager (UK) Oversees all aspects of language localization projects, ensuring on-time and within-budget delivery. Manages teams and client communication. Strong project management and language industry knowledge essential.
Localization Tester (UK) Tests localized software, websites, and other content for accuracy, consistency, and cultural appropriateness. Requires excellent language skills and attention to detail. Expertise in QA methodologies a plus.
Technical Writer, Localization (UK) Creates and adapts technical documentation for global audiences. Requires strong writing skills, technical aptitude, and an understanding of localization best practices. Experience in DTP and CAT tools beneficial.
Translation & Interpretation Specialist (UK) Provides high-quality translation and interpretation services across various sectors. Expert-level proficiency in multiple languages is crucial. Experience with specialized terminology is highly valuable.
